                                                                                                          The following press notes provide more information about the collection:

                                                                                                          New York based design Jonathan Cohen found himself drawn to his roots for his latest Spring/Summer 2014 collection. Inspired by his upbringing in San Diego, California, particularly Windansea beach, one block from his high school and the book, The Pump House Gang, a 1968 collection of essays and journalism by Tom Wolfe. The stories in the book explored various aspects of the countercultures of the 1960s. The most famous story in the collection, from which the book takes its name, is about Jack Macpherson and his gang of surfers that frequented a sewage pump house at Windansea Beach in La Jolla. The surfers formed gang like friendship. They tested the realms of territory and made their own. In their own ways, they thrived off the power from the beach, almost becoming creatures of Windansea. These edge and rebellious surfers reflected the embodiment of Jonathan Cohen woman today.

                                                                                                          During a recent trip back to San Diego, Jonathan photographed the beach, surfers and an old VW wagon, where the collections prints and colors stem from. All elements of the prints were discovered surrounding Windansea Beach. The collection takes the concept of The Pump House Gang and its "grunge" beach culture modified, heightening to couture like shapes, beautiful details, and luxe fabrications. The bright colors and prints speak to Jonathan's Californian background, while the modern design of each piece represents his sophisticated sense and appreciation of style and the contemporary urban woman.

                                                                                                          Jonathan Cohen is designed and produced in NYC. Jonathan Cohen thrives on multidimensional influences. Continuing on from past seasons, Jonathan worked with illustrator Adrien Dacquel, creating symbolic designs to pair with the prints. These designs translated into the t-shirt capsule for the season.

                                                                                                          Music, architecture and world cultures serve as a constant and rich source of inspiration. This seventh collection from the brand is a fervent reflection of a unique mix of coastal ease and big city cool blended with a modern and vibrant edge.
